Israeli airstrike killed a USAID contractor in Gaza, his colleagues say

  • An Israeli airstrike in Gaza killed a U.S. Agency for International Development contractor, prompting a call for greater protection for humanitarian workers.
  • The death of the contractor, Hani Jnena, and his family is a rare case of someone with U.S.-government ties being killed in the ongoing conflict between Israel and Hamas.
  • Health officials in Gaza report that over 17,000 people have been killed, with two-thirds of them being women and children. The conflict is in response to a Hamas assault in Israel.
